The bimetallic NiAu alloy dendrites were directly grown on the carbon papers using template free electrodeposition approaches, which demonstrated superior non-enzymatic glucose sensing performance. The enhanced electrochemical performance may be due to the dendrite structure and the low charge transfer resistance originating from the synergistic effect of Ni and Au. (C) 2020 Elsevier B.V.
